Thread Leserechte von mit Perl/CGI erstellten Dateien (12 answers)
Opened by gmafx at 2011-04-29 18:48

bianca
 2011-04-29 20:18
#148112 #148112
User since
2009-09-13
6977 Artikel
BenutzerIn

user image
2011-04-29T17:32:23 GwenDragon
suexec beschränkt die Rechte doch auf das Webverzeichnis des suexec-Nutzers udn lässt die CGI mit dessen Rechten laufen.

Ja, deshalb gehören die geschriebenen Dateien nicht mehr "www-data" oder unter was auch immer der Webserver beim Fragesteller läuft sondern eben dem User. Das ist ja schonmal besser als vorher.

2011-04-29T17:32:23 GwenDragon
Wenn der nachfolgende Prozess von R nicht darauf zugreifen darf, nutzt das doch nix.

Ich hab das so verstanden, dass der Besitz an der durch Perl/Webserver geschriebenen Datei der Dollpunkt ist. Und das würde suEXEC ja beheben.
Falls der Nachfolgeprozess schonmal garnicht erst auf das Verzeichnis darf, ist das doch dann kein Perlproblem mehr, oder liege ich falsch?

Edit: Und von einem popeligen Rechteproblem á la chmod reden wir nicht soweit ich das verstanden habe. Oder etwa doch?



Editiert von bianca: Quotes repariert

Editiert von bianca: chmod ergänzt
Last edited: 2011-04-29 20:20:01 +0200 (CEST)
10 print "Hallo"
20 goto 10

View full thread Leserechte von mit Perl/CGI erstellten Dateien